上一篇
bscsftp服务器
- 行业动态
- 2025-04-09
- 4
BSCSFTP服务器:安全高效的文件传输解决方案
在数字化时代,文件传输的安全性与效率直接影响企业运营和团队协作,BSCSFTP服务器凭借其稳定的性能、严密的安全机制和用户友好的操作界面,成为众多企业和开发者的首选工具,本文将深入解析BSCSFTP的核心优势、应用场景及配置指南,助您轻松搭建高效文件传输环境。
BSCSFTP服务器的核心优势
军工级加密传输
- 支持SFTP(SSH File Transfer Protocol)协议,基于SSH-2加密通道,确保数据在传输过程中防窃听、防改动。
- 可选TLS/SSL加密,满足金融、医疗等行业的合规性要求(如GDPR、HIPAA)。
高性能与大容量支持
- 多线程传输技术提升大文件处理速度,实测传输速率较传统FTP提升50%以上。
- 支持TB级存储扩展,适配云服务器、本地NAS等多种存储方案。
精细化权限管理
- 用户/用户组权限独立配置,可细化至文件读写、目录访问层级。
- 结合LDAP/Active Directory实现企业级统一身份认证。
跨平台兼容性
支持Windows、Linux、macOS系统,提供命令行工具及图形化客户端(如WinSCP、FileZilla)。
典型应用场景
- 企业数据同步:分支机构间实时同步财务报表、设计图纸等敏感数据。
- 开发者协作:团队通过SFTP安全共享代码库,避免Git泄露风险。
- 自动化备份:结合Cron任务或脚本,定时备份网站日志、数据库至远程服务器。
快速部署指南(以Linux为例)
安装OpenSSH服务
sudo apt update && sudo apt install openssh-server # Ubuntu/Debian sudo systemctl start sshd && sudo systemctl enable sshd
配置SFTP访问
编辑/etc/ssh/sshd_config
,添加以下配置:Subsystem sftp internal-sftp Match Group sftpusers ChrootDirectory /var/sftp/%u ForceCommand internal-sftp AllowTcpForwarding no
创建隔离用户
sudo groupadd sftpusers sudo useradd -m -G sftpusers -s /bin/false user1 sudo chown root:root /var/sftp/user1 sudo mkdir /var/sftp/user1/uploads && sudo chown user1:sftpusers /var/sftp/user1/uploads
防火墙放行端口
sudo ufw allow 22/tcp # 默认SSH端口
安全加固建议
- 禁用密码登录:改用SSH密钥认证,降低暴力破解风险。
- 日志监控:启用
rsyslog
记录SFTP操作,便于审计追踪。 - 定期更新:通过
apt upgrade openssh-server
或yum update
修补破绽。
引用说明
- SFTP协议规范:IETF RFC 4253
- OpenSSH官方文档:https://www.openssh.com/
- 权限管理最佳实践参考:NIST SP 800-53 Rev.5